2005 Chevrolet Express vs. 2001 Opel Meriva

To start off, 2005 Chevrolet Express is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Opel Meriva.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Opel Meriva would be higher. At 5,326 cc (8 cylinders), 2005 Chevrolet Express is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Chevrolet Express (296 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 195 more horse power than 2001 Opel Meriva. (101 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Chevrolet Express should accelerate faster than 2001 Opel Meriva.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Chevrolet Express weights approximately 1162 kg more than 2001 Opel Meriva.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Chevrolet Express is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2001 Opel Meriva.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Chevrolet Express will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Chevrolet Express (447 Nm) has 296 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Opel Meriva. (151 Nm). This means 2005 Chevrolet Express will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Opel Meriva.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Chevrolet Express 2001 Opel Meriva
Make Chevrolet Opel
Model Express Meriva
Year Released 2005 2001
Body Type Van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5326 cc 1598 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 296 HP 101 HP
Engine RPM 5600 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 447 Nm 151 Nm
Engine Bore Size 96 mm 79 mm
Engine Stroke Size 92 mm 81.5 mm
Drive Type 4WD Front
Number of Seats 8 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 2537 kg 1375 kg
Vehicle Length 5700 mm 4050 mm
Vehicle Width 2020 mm 1700 mm
Vehicle Height 2080 mm 1630 mm
Wheelbase Size 3440 mm 2640 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 117 L 53 L
